TL;DR Summary

Enrique Tarrio, former president of the Proud Boys, and three subordinates were found guilty of seditious conspiracy and obstructing Congress for their roles in the Jan. 6, 2021, Capitol attack. They were convicted of conspiring to prevent the peaceful transfer of power from Donald Trump to Joe Biden and using force and prior planning to hinder the 2020 presidential election certification. They now likely face a maximum sentence of 20 years in prison.
